The cost of living difference between Belford, NJ and Old Tappan, NJ is dramatic. Belford is 32.3% cheaper than Old Tappan,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Belford has a cost index of 144 while Old Tappan sits at 212,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

On the housing front, median rent in Belford is $2,111/month compared to $3,241/month in Old Tappan — a 35%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Belford is more affordable at $491,100 median vs $910,600.

Median household income in Belford is $121,406 compared to $199,250 in Old Tappan (-39.1%). While Old Tappan is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Belford spend roughly 20.9% of their income on rent, more than the 19.5% in Old Tappan.
